A B C D E G K M O P R T
所有类 所有程序包
所有类 所有程序包
所有类 所有程序包
A
- allEntries() - 注释类型 中的方法me.youm.frame.cache.annotations.ReactiveCacheEvict
-
是否删除cacheName下全部缓存数据, true时cacheName不能为空,此时即便指定了key值,也会删除cacheName下全部缓存 false时key值不能为空
- args - 类 中的变量me.youm.frame.cache.expression.ExpressionEvaluator.ExpressionRootObject
- AspectSupportUtils - me.youm.frame.cache.expression中的类
-
自定义注解支持EL表达式
- AspectSupportUtils() - 类 的构造器me.youm.frame.cache.expression.AspectSupportUtils
B
- beforeInvocation() - 注释类型 中的方法me.youm.frame.cache.annotations.ReactiveCacheEvict
-
调用清除缓存的时机,true:执行方法前,false:执行方法后 如果是false,则方法执行过程中发生异常,则不会清除缓存
C
- cacheable() - 注释类型 中的方法me.youm.frame.cache.annotations.ReactiveCaching
- cacheableAround(ProceedingJoinPoint) - 类 中的方法me.youm.frame.cache.aspect.ReactiveCacheAspect
- cacheablePointCut() - 类 中的方法me.youm.frame.cache.aspect.ReactiveCacheAspect
- CacheConfigurations - me.youm.frame.cache.config中的类
- CacheConfigurations() - 类 的构造器me.youm.frame.cache.config.CacheConfigurations
- cacheEvictAround(ProceedingJoinPoint) - 类 中的方法me.youm.frame.cache.aspect.ReactiveCacheAspect
- cacheEvictPointCut() - 类 中的方法me.youm.frame.cache.aspect.ReactiveCacheAspect
- cacheName() - 注释类型 中的方法me.youm.frame.cache.annotations.ReactiveCacheable
-
缓存key分组,会做为缓存key的前缀+"_" 支持EL表达式
- cacheName() - 注释类型 中的方法me.youm.frame.cache.annotations.ReactiveCacheEvict
-
缓存key分组,会做为缓存key的前缀+"_" 支持EL表达式
- cacheName() - 注释类型 中的方法me.youm.frame.cache.annotations.ReactiveCachePut
-
缓存key分组,会做为缓存key的前缀+"_" 支持EL表达式
- cachePutAround(ProceedingJoinPoint) - 类 中的方法me.youm.frame.cache.aspect.ReactiveCacheAspect
- cachePutPointCut() - 类 中的方法me.youm.frame.cache.aspect.ReactiveCacheAspect
- cachingAround(ProceedingJoinPoint) - 类 中的方法me.youm.frame.cache.aspect.ReactiveCacheAspect
- cachingPointCut() - 类 中的方法me.youm.frame.cache.aspect.ReactiveCacheAspect
- conditionCache - 类 中的变量me.youm.frame.cache.expression.ExpressionEvaluator
- createEvaluationContext(Object, Class<?>, Method, Object[]) - 类 中的方法me.youm.frame.cache.expression.ExpressionEvaluator
D
- DEFAULT_DATE_FORMAT - 类 中的静态变量me.youm.frame.cache.config.CacheConfigurations
-
默认日期格式
- DEFAULT_DATE_TIME_FORMAT - 类 中的静态变量me.youm.frame.cache.config.CacheConfigurations
-
默认日期时间格式
- DEFAULT_TIME_FORMAT - 类 中的静态变量me.youm.frame.cache.config.CacheConfigurations
-
默认时间格式
- deleteRedisCache(String, boolean) - 类 中的方法me.youm.frame.cache.aspect.ReactiveCacheAspect
- deleteRedisCache(String, String, boolean) - 类 中的方法me.youm.frame.cache.aspect.ReactiveCacheAspect
E
- evaluator - 类 中的静态变量me.youm.frame.cache.expression.AspectSupportUtils
- evict() - 注释类型 中的方法me.youm.frame.cache.annotations.ReactiveCaching
- ExpressionEvaluator - me.youm.frame.cache.expression中的类
-
ExpressionEvaluator
- ExpressionEvaluator() - 类 的构造器me.youm.frame.cache.expression.ExpressionEvaluator
- ExpressionEvaluator.ExpressionRootObject - me.youm.frame.cache.expression中的类
- ExpressionRootObject(Object, Object[]) - 类 的构造器me.youm.frame.cache.expression.ExpressionEvaluator.ExpressionRootObject
G
- getArgs() - 类 中的方法me.youm.frame.cache.expression.ExpressionEvaluator.ExpressionRootObject
- getKeyValue(Object, Object[], Class<?>, Method, String) - 类 中的静态方法me.youm.frame.cache.expression.AspectSupportUtils
- getKeyValue(JoinPoint, String) - 类 中的静态方法me.youm.frame.cache.expression.AspectSupportUtils
- getobject() - 类 中的方法me.youm.frame.cache.expression.ExpressionEvaluator.ExpressionRootObject
- getTargetMethod(Class<?>, Method) - 类 中的方法me.youm.frame.cache.expression.ExpressionEvaluator
K
- key() - 注释类型 中的方法me.youm.frame.cache.annotations.ReactiveCacheable
-
缓存key,key为cacheName+"_"+key 支持EL表达式
- key() - 注释类型 中的方法me.youm.frame.cache.annotations.ReactiveCacheEvict
-
缓存key,如果cacheName不为空,则key为cacheName+"_"+key 支持EL表达式
- key() - 注释类型 中的方法me.youm.frame.cache.annotations.ReactiveCachePut
-
缓存key,key为cacheName+"_"+key 支持EL表达式
- key(String, AnnotatedElementKey, EvaluationContext) - 类 中的方法me.youm.frame.cache.expression.ExpressionEvaluator
M
- me.youm.frame.cache.annotations - 程序包 me.youm.frame.cache.annotations
- me.youm.frame.cache.aspect - 程序包 me.youm.frame.cache.aspect
- me.youm.frame.cache.config - 程序包 me.youm.frame.cache.config
- me.youm.frame.cache.expression - 程序包 me.youm.frame.cache.expression
O
- object - 类 中的变量me.youm.frame.cache.expression.ExpressionEvaluator.ExpressionRootObject
P
- paramNameDiscoverer - 类 中的变量me.youm.frame.cache.expression.ExpressionEvaluator
- put() - 注释类型 中的方法me.youm.frame.cache.annotations.ReactiveCaching
R
- ReactiveCacheable - me.youm.frame.cache.annotations中的注释类型
-
redis方法缓存注解
- ReactiveCacheAspect - me.youm.frame.cache.aspect中的类
-
redis缓存aop
- ReactiveCacheAspect() - 类 的构造器me.youm.frame.cache.aspect.ReactiveCacheAspect
- ReactiveCacheEvict - me.youm.frame.cache.annotations中的注释类型
-
redis清除缓存注解
- ReactiveCachePut - me.youm.frame.cache.annotations中的注释类型
-
执行完方法更新缓存
- ReactiveCaching - me.youm.frame.cache.annotations中的注释类型
-
组合
- redisTemplate - 类 中的变量me.youm.frame.cache.aspect.ReactiveCacheAspect
- redisTemplate(RedisConnectionFactory) - 类 中的方法me.youm.frame.cache.config.CacheConfigurations
T
- targetMethodCache - 类 中的变量me.youm.frame.cache.expression.ExpressionEvaluator
- timeout() - 注释类型 中的方法me.youm.frame.cache.annotations.ReactiveCacheable
-
缓存过期时间,单位秒,默认24小时
- timeout() - 注释类型 中的方法me.youm.frame.cache.annotations.ReactiveCachePut
-
缓存过期时间,单位秒,默认24小时
所有类 所有程序包